At Committee of 100, Euhwa Tran manages the Next Generation Leaders program, the Committee of 100 Scholars Program, and the K-12 schools outreach initiative to promote the teaching of AAPI history. She has over a decade of experience in programming related to U.S.-China relations and Asia Pacific affairs, including previous roles at the George H. W. Bush Foundation for U.S.-China Relations and the EastWest Institute. Euhwa holds a bachelor’s degree from Cornell University and a master’s degree from The University of Texas at Austin. She has lived and worked in both Beijing and Taipei and is currently based in Long Island.
